"The Coulson Concerts" is back for a third season of great Canadian music. This folk/roots series is presented in a quaint historic church in Oro-Medonte. It is located in the hamlet of Coulson at 301 Horseshoe Valley Road W., and hosted by local singer-songwriter Anne Walker. Find out more »Visit the Black River Wilderness Park Vendors Market every Saturday morning in the summer from May 17 to October 4th. Vendors Market runs 9am to 1pm, bringing together Indigenous artisans/crafters from Rama First Nation and local vendor friends offering quality handcrafted products. Black River Wilderness Park is owned and operated by Rama First Nation.
